Nevada Becomes the First State to Allow Homeowners Insurance Without Wildfire Coverage

Wildfire near cabin at night

Nevada has stepped into the national spotlight — and stirred no small amount of controversy — by becoming the first state to let insurers sell homeowners’ policies that exclude wildfire coverage entirely. The bipartisan law, unanimously approved by the state legislature and signed by Governor Joe Lombardo, aims to reduce premiums in a market where climate pressures are rewriting the insurance rulebook across the West.

A Radical Shift in Coverage Options

The new rule, active as of January 1, allows insurers to offer two new products: standard homeowners insurance with wildfire excluded and dedicated wildfire-only policies. Advocates argue the added flexibility could help residents finally secure coverage in areas where insurers have grown increasingly cautious.

But consumer advocates warn that some policyholders may unknowingly decline wildfire protection — a potentially catastrophic oversight for forest-edge communities. As Michele Steinberg of the National Fire Protection Association warns, “You’re not dealing with losing a kitchen for a month. You’re homeless.”

Why Nevada? A Curious Case Study

Despite the dramatic tone of the move, Nevada isn’t dealing with the same insurance crisis faced by states like California or Florida. In fact, the state boasts some of the lowest homeowners’ premiums in the nation — an average of $1,555 in 2024.

The wildfire risk is also relatively modest. Nevada has received just $25 million in FEMA wildfire aid since 1998, a tiny fraction of California’s $6.8 billion. Pressure for this legislation largely came from high-value areas near Lake Tahoe, where insurers hesitate to back multimillion-dollar woodland estates.

The Mortgage Roadblock

Even with the new options, most Nevadans won’t be able to ditch wildfire coverage. Roughly 60 percent of U.S. homes have mortgages, and lenders like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ac require fire protection as part of underwriting standards.

So wildfire waivers may benefit mainly those who own property outright — generally wealthier homeowners. However, experts caution that introducing multiple optional coverages could overwhelm consumers. Insurance researcher Carolyn Kousky described the approach as “really harmful,” noting that expecting homeowners to stack complex policy layers is unrealistic.

Nevada’s New “Regulatory Sandbox”

The bill also launches a statewide regulatory sandbox, allowing insurers to test innovative products without traditional regulatory constraints. Supporters say this could lead to breakthroughs such as usage-based auto insurance or on-demand specialty policies.

With fifteen states now using sandbox systems in industries like insurance, fintech, and AI, Nevada aims to become a forward‑thinking hub for consumer‑focused innovation and cost‑cutting strategies.

What This Means for Real Estate and Insurance Professionals

Nevada’s wildfire waiver may set a precedent for Western states tackling rising climate risks and insurance instability. If it succeeds, more states could adopt similar flexibility — reshaping underwriting standards nationwide. If it fails, the fallout could be dramatic.
